然而,在实际应用中,我们时常会遇到服务器存储不兼容的问题,这不仅影响了数据的正常存取,还可能对整个业务系统的稳定运行构成威胁
那么,面对服务器存储不兼容的困境,我们该如何应对?本文将对此进行全面解析,并提供有效的应对策略
一、服务器存储不兼容的现象与影响 服务器存储不兼容的现象多种多样,可能表现为数据无法读写、存储设备无法识别、系统崩溃或性能下降等
这些问题一旦出现,将直接影响业务的连续性和数据的完整性
具体来说,存储不兼容可能导致以下后果: 1.数据丢失或损坏:不兼容的存储设备可能无法正确读取或写入数据,从而导致数据丢失或损坏
2.系统性能下降:不兼容的存储设备可能无法充分发挥服务器的性能,导致系统整体性能下降
3.业务中断:存储不兼容可能导致业务系统无法正常运行,从而造成业务中断
4.安全风险增加:不兼容的存储设备可能引入安全隐患,增加数据泄露或被篡改的风险
二、服务器存储不兼容的原因分析 服务器存储不兼容的原因复杂多样,主要包括硬件接口不匹配、驱动程序不兼容、文件系统差异、存储协议冲突以及固件或软件版本不一致等
1.硬件接口不匹配:服务器的存储接口与存储设备的接口不匹配是导致不兼容的常见原因
例如,服务器可能支持SAS接口,而存储设备却是SATA接口
2.驱动程序不兼容:服务器的操作系统或存储控制器需要特定的驱动程序来识别和管理存储设备
如果驱动程序不兼容,存储设备将无法被正确识别
3.文件系统差异:不同的操作系统和存储设备可能使用不同的文件系统
如果服务器无法支持存储设备的文件系统,将导致数据无法访问
4.存储协议冲突:存储设备和服务器之间可能使用不同的通信协议
例如,某些存储设备可能使用SCSI协议,而服务器可能只支持iSCSI或FC协议
5.固件或软件版本不一致:存储设备和服务器的固件或软件版本不一致也可能导致不兼容
例如,存储设备的固件可能包含特定于新硬件特性的更新,而服务器的固件或软件版本可能无法支持这些特性
三、应对策略与解决方案 针对服务器存储不兼容的问题,我们可以从以下几个方面入手,提出有效的应对策略和解决方案
1. 硬件升级与兼容性检查 在部署新的存储设备之前,务必进行兼容性检查
这包括确认存储设备的接口、驱动程序、文件系统和存储协议是否与服务器兼容
如果发现不兼容,可以考虑升级服务器的硬件接口、驱动程序或固件,或者更换与服务器兼容的存储设备
硬件升级是解决存储不兼容问题的直接方法
例如,如果服务器的存储接口过时,可以升级服务器的存储控制器或主板以支持新的接口标准
同时,确保存储设备的固件和软件版本与服务器兼容也是至关重要的
2. 软件适配与虚拟化技术 在软件层面,我们可以通过适配不同的文件系统、使用虚拟化技术或中间件来解决存储不兼容的问题
- 文件系统适配:如果服务器无法直接支持存储设备的文件系统,可以考虑使用第三方文件系统适配工具或中间件来实现文件系统的转换和兼容
- 虚拟化技术:虚拟化技术可以将物理存储设备抽象为逻辑存储资源,从而实现存储资源的灵活配置和管理
通过虚拟化技术,我们可以在不改变存储设备硬件和软件的情况下,实现存储资源的跨平台共享和兼容
- 中间件应用:中间件作为连接服务器和存储设备的桥梁,可以实现存储协议的转换和兼容
例如,使用iSCSI Target软件可以将FC存储设备转换为iSCSI存储设备,从而与只支持iSCSI协议的服务器兼容
3. 数据迁移与备份策略 面对存储不兼容的问题,数据迁移和备份策略同样重要
- 数据迁移:在确认新的存储设备与服务器兼容后,可以将原存储设备上的数据迁移到新设备上
数据迁移过程中,务必确保数据的完整性和一致性
可以使用专业的数据迁移工具或软件来简化迁移过程并降低风险
- 备份策略:在解决存储不兼容问题的过程中,制定完善的备份策略至关重要
通过定期备份数据,可以在数据丢失或损坏时迅速恢复业务运行
同时,备份数据还可以作为数据迁移过程中的校验和验证手段,确保迁移后的数据准确无误
4. 专业咨询与支持服务 面对复杂的存储不兼容问题,寻求专业咨询和支持服务是明智的选择
- 厂商支持:存储设备厂商通常提供技术支持和兼容性查询服务
在遇到存储不兼容问题时,可以联系厂商的技术支持团队寻求帮助
- 第三方咨询:第三方咨询公司或专家团队拥有丰富的存储解决方案经验和专业知识
他们可以根据具体需求和环境,提供定制化的存储解决方案和兼容性建议
四、预防措施与最佳实践 为了避免服务器存储不兼容的问题,我们还需要采取一些预防措施和最佳实践
1.规划先行:在部署新的服务器和存储设备之前,务必进行充分的规划和评估
了解服务器的硬件和软件需求以及存储设备的兼容性和性能特点,确保它们能够无缝集成和协同工作
2.定期更新与升级:定期更新服务器的驱动程序、固件和软件版本,以确保它们能够支持最新的硬件特性和存储协议
同时,也要关注存储设备的固件和软件更新,及时应用重要的安全补丁和功能增强
3.多元化存储策略:采用多元化的存储策略可以降低存储不兼容的风险
例如,使用不同类型的存储设备(如HDD、SSD和磁带库)和存储协议(如iSCSI、FC和NFS)来满足不同的存储需求和应用场景
4.培训与知识分享:加强存储技术培训和知识分享,提高团队对存储设备和技术的理解和应用能力
通过培训和学习,团队成员可以更好地识别和解决存储不兼容问题,提高业务连续性和数据安全性
五、结论 服务器存储不兼容是一个复杂而重要的问题,它直接关系到业务的连续性和数据的完整性
面对这一问题,我们需要从硬件升级、软件适配、数据迁移、专业咨询以及预防措施等多个方面入手,提出全面而有效的解决方案
同时,加强存储技术培训和知识分享也是提高团队应对存储不兼容问题能力的重要途径
只有这样,我们才能确保服务器存储系统的稳定运行和数据的安全可靠